A world-game of software development is an immersive tool that allows users design, transform, and begin using an application. It is usually created for college students who want to become professional computer application developers. Players take on the role of staff members in an online community and develop applications within a set timeframe. This type of gaming can be used to teach programming and computer science discipline concepts like loops and conditional statements. For example, Zachtronics Shenzhen I/O offers a user interface that mimics developer tools in browsers and is a tool for teaching scripting and code repetition. This article reviews the latest state of the current research in this go to this web-site area.